What is Chiari Malformation?

Chiari malformation occurs as a structural defect of the brain where part of it, namely the cerebellum, extends down into the space surrounding the lower part of the spinal canal. Normal brain and spinal cord functions are then impeded, and one develops neurological symptoms. Several types of Chiari malformations exist, with variable severity of their symptoms, depending on which type and how much cerebellum continues to herniate into the spinal canal.

Treatment options for Chiari Malformation

The medical treatment for Chiari Malformations requires evaluating the fracture severity, neural involvement, and patient medical condition. The treatment approaches consist of the following elements:

Posterior Fossa Decompression: This is the most common surgical procedure, where part of the skull and sometimes a portion of the cervical spine is removed to provide more space for the brainstem and cerebellum. This procedure aims to relieve pressure and restore normal CSF flow.

Duraplasty: Sometimes performed along with posterior fossa decompression, duraplasty involves widening or repairing the dura, the protective covering around the brain and spinal cord, to allow more space for the brainstem and cerebellum.

VP Shunt : When the Chiari malformation results in hydrocephalus, where the fluid within the brain has increased, it requires VP shunting or endoscopic third ventriculostomy to allow the draining of excess fluid and alleviate intracranial pressure.

Endoscopic-assisted surgery is the latest innovation in utilising smaller incisions and specially designed instruments. Thus, recovery becomes fast, and the chances of infection also decrease.

Robot-assisted surgery: For complex or high-risk cases, robot-assisted surgery provides higher precision and improved visualisation of delicate brain and spinal column structures, providing the best results with minimal risk.

There are four types of Chiari malformations: Type I is the most common type, Type II occurs with spina bifida, Type III is more serious, and Type IV is rare and very serious.
